Get to know us more here Position Summary The incumbent's primary role is to support the District's Corporate Physical Security Program under the direction of the Corporate Physical Security Manager. This includes the support of Genetec Physical Access Control System (PACS), Genetec Video Management System (VMS), Electronic Intercom System (EIS) along with other security software/hardware products that integrate with Genetec. The incumbent will help optimize the PACS, VMS, EIS and other integrated security software/hardware so that it can be efficiently administrated and monitored by a centralized Security Operations Center (SOC). The incumbent will help maintain Enterprise Technology (ET) systems and servers affecting the PAC's, VMS, and EIS Systems (firewalls, virtual servers, anti-virus tools, intrusion detection, anti-spam, forensics, vulnerability scanning, reporting, and security assessments) in multiple networks. This will require that the incumbent manage Active Directory and group policy on a private network. The incumbent will support applicable portions of the North American Electric Reliability Corporation's (NERC) Critical Infrastructure Protection (CIP) Compliance Program, as directed by the Corporate Physical Security Manager. This will require the individual to become familiar with the District's NERC CIP Program and work closely with key players from NPPD's Transmission Engineering, Telecommunications, ET Security, and Transmission Maintenance & Support teams for implementation of the program. Ideal Experience and Technical Skills Ideal candidates for the role Physical Security Technical/Systems/Senior Systems Analyst will have relevant experience with some or all of the following: • Administering physical security standards, to include alarms, CCTV, card access and intercoms across the corporate enterprise. • Administering software and hardware upgrades of Physical security systems, and assess business needs to create or modify system queries and reports. • Executing access control operations, badge production, visitor management, SOPs and policy compliance. • Conducting vulnerability assessments and monitors systems, networks, and databases to respond to access control and outages. • Evaluating existing physical Security controls, technologies, policies, and procedures across company’s locations and recommend improvements. • Managing existing access control, video management, and intercom systems across the corporate enterprise. • Developing/maintaining a fully integrated/unified access control, video, and intercom Genetec platform to be utilized by a Security Operations Center. • Providing technical support to our 24/7 Physical Security Operations Center. • Maintaining NERC-CIP and FERC compliance processes. • Managing Active Directory, SQL, Lansweeper, Nagios and group policy on a private domain • Administering and troubleshooting AXIS, Genetec, HID, Altronix, and cellular modem software and devices.
